Phase 2: Physical Endurance Test Schedule
Once you pass the written test, you will receive an SMS for the physical test. This phase is “Elimination Only”—you either pass or you fail. There are no extra marks for running faster, but failing to meet the time limit means immediate disqualification.
Male Candidates
- Running: 1.6 KM in 7 Minutes
- Height: 5′ 5″ (Minimum)
- Chest: 33″ x 34.5″
Female Candidates
- Running: 800 Meters in 14 Minutes
- Height: 5′ 0″ (Minimum)
- Walk: Standardized Pace
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
When will the SPU Written Result be officially uploaded?
The Sindh Police typically releases results via STS or the official Sindh Police portal within 15-20 days of the exam. Keep checking the 8171 and STS portals for live updates.
What is the starting salary for an SPU Constable in 2026?
The starting salary for a BPS-07 or BPS-05 constable in SPU is approximately Rs. 38,000 to Rs. 42,000, including the special risk allowance and food allowances.
Can I challenge the SPU Written Test Result?
Yes, testing agencies like STS provide a “Re-checking” window of 3-7 days after the result. You must pay a small fee to have your OMR sheet re-scanned.
